Mise en place de la désactivation du bouton "calculer"
- bouton "calculer" affiché en rouge (en plus d'être désactivé) lorsque la calculette est invalide - NgParamInputComponent : le message d'erreur n'est pas affiché si le paramètre est à varier ou à calculer - propagation et synthèse de l'événement de validité (calculée par l'UI) depuis les inputs en remontant vers le formulaire - composants GenericCalculatorComponent, FieldSetComponent, ParamValuesComponent et GenericInputComponent basés sur BaseComponent de façon à pouvoir gérer leur initialisation (calculer la validité initiale de l'arbre des composants de la calculatrice, valeurs dans les champs, ...) - les composants NgParamMinComponent, NgParamMaxComponent, NgParamStepComponent et ValueListComponent gèrent directement une instance de NgParameter - déplacement de ValueListComponent dans son propre fichier
parent
de966801
No related branches found
No related tags found
Showing
- src/app/app.module.ts 2 additions, 1 deletionsrc/app/app.module.ts
- src/app/components/field-set/field-set.component.html 1 addition, 1 deletionsrc/app/components/field-set/field-set.component.html
- src/app/components/field-set/field-set.component.ts 63 additions, 3 deletionssrc/app/components/field-set/field-set.component.ts
- src/app/components/generic-calculator/calculator.component.html 3 additions, 2 deletions...p/components/generic-calculator/calculator.component.html
- src/app/components/generic-calculator/calculator.component.ts 70 additions, 10 deletions...app/components/generic-calculator/calculator.component.ts
- src/app/components/param-field-line/param-field-line.component.html 2 additions, 2 deletions...mponents/param-field-line/param-field-line.component.html
- src/app/components/param-field-line/param-field-line.component.ts 79 additions, 12 deletions...components/param-field-line/param-field-line.component.ts
- src/app/components/param-values/ngparam-max.component.ts 9 additions, 20 deletionssrc/app/components/param-values/ngparam-max.component.ts
- src/app/components/param-values/ngparam-min.component.ts 9 additions, 22 deletionssrc/app/components/param-values/ngparam-min.component.ts
- src/app/components/param-values/ngparam-step.component.ts 18 additions, 24 deletionssrc/app/components/param-values/ngparam-step.component.ts
- src/app/components/param-values/param-values.component.html 5 additions, 5 deletionssrc/app/components/param-values/param-values.component.html
- src/app/components/param-values/param-values.component.ts 197 additions, 165 deletionssrc/app/components/param-values/param-values.component.ts
- src/app/components/param-values/value-list.component.ts 95 additions, 0 deletionssrc/app/components/param-values/value-list.component.ts
Loading
Please register or sign in to comment